About Vers Ability Resources
Vers Ability Resources is a nonprofit organization based in Hampton, Virginia, dedicated to empowering people of all abilities to thrive. For more than 70 years, we have provided innovative employment, workforce development, residential, community living, and business services that promote independence, inclusion, and opportunity.
Our team is passionate about making a meaningful impact by helping individuals achieve their personal and professional goals while delivering high-quality services to our community, business partners, and government customers. Role Overview
Vers Ability Resources is seeking a passionate and engaging Professional Development Instructor to support participants in our Vers Ability TECH workforce development programs. This role provides workplace readiness training, professional development instruction, and individualized coaching to help neurodiverse and disabled individuals build confidence, strengthen employability skills, and prepare for meaningful employment opportunities. The Professional Development Instructor plays an important role in creating an inclusive and supportive learning environment that promotes growth, independence, and career success.

What You'll Do
• Develop and deliver professional development curriculum tailored to neurodiverse participants
• Facilitate workshops on resume writing, interview preparation, communication skills, workplace etiquette, and career readiness
• Provide one-on-one coaching and individual support to participants
• Collaborate with instructors and program staff to integrate professional development into technical training
• Monitor participant progress and provide ongoing feedback and guidance
• Maintain and update instructional materials, presentations, and training resources
• Create an inclusive, supportive, and engaging learning environment
• Support participant confidence, independence, and workplace success
• Perform other duties as assigned

Qualifications
• Bachelor's degree in education, Human Resources, or related field preferred;
Master's preferred
• Minimum of 3 years of experience in professional development training, education, coaching, or workforce development or 5 years of military experience required
• Experience working with neurodiverse individuals or diverse learning populations strongly preferred
• Strong presentation, facilitation, and communication skills
• Ability to adapt instruction to multiple learning styles and participant needs
• Strong organizational and time management skills
•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, Google Workspace, Canva, Canvas, or other learning management systems (LMS)
• Valid driver's license required
